Colorado Springs is getting a new mayor, and he can boast some firsts - the first Black person to be elected mayor, the first non-Republican to be elected in decades in the famously conservative city. Robert Michael Isaac (January 27, 1928 May 2, 2008) was an American attorney and politician who served as the 37th mayor of Colorado Springs, Colorado. In November 2015, his plan to increase sales taxes for five years in order to raise $250 million to repair roads in Colorado Springs was approved by the City Council 8 - 1 and by voters by a 65% to 35% margin.
